A leading recruitment firm is seeking a Legal Counsel specializing in Ethics & Compliance based in London. This role suits qualified lawyers or corporate compliance professionals with contract review experience.
Responsibilities include:
- Providing legal advice
- Ensuring compliance with relevant laws
- Drafting contracts
- Managing legal risks
The position offers a hybrid working model. Ideal candidates will possess strong compliance knowledge, excellent drafting skills, and attention to detail in a collaborative environ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Michael Page (UK)
β¨Know Your Compliance Stuff
Make sure you brush up on the latest laws and regulations related to ethics and compliance. Being able to discuss recent changes or trends in the field will show that you're not just knowledgeable but also genuinely interested in the role.
β¨Show Off Your Drafting Skills
Prepare examples of contracts or documents you've drafted in the past. Be ready to discuss your approach to drafting and how you ensure clarity and compliance. This will demonstrate your attention to detail and practical experience.
β¨Be Ready for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that put you in hypothetical situations regarding compliance issues. Think through how you would handle these scenarios, as it shows your problem-solving skills and ability to navigate complex legal landscapes.
β¨Emphasise Collaboration
Since the role involves working in a collaborative environment, be prepared to discuss how you've worked with other teams in the past. Highlight your communication skills and how youβve successfully navigated differing opinions to achieve compliance goals.
